A side-by-side view of publicly reported data for these two schools.

Pierre Part Elementary School
Bayou L'Ourse Primary School
  • Pierre Part Elementary School reported a higher chronically absent students than Bayou L'Ourse Primary School (65 vs. 25).
  • Pierre Part Elementary School reported a higher in-school suspensions than Bayou L'Ourse Primary School (14 vs. 0).
  • Pierre Part Elementary School reported a higher violent incidents than Bayou L'Ourse Primary School (5 vs. 0).
